platform/upstream/libpinyin.git
11 years agore-factor ChewingKey*
Peng Wu [Thu, 21 Mar 2013 01:49:21 +0000 (09:49 +0800)]
re-factor ChewingKey*

11 years agobump soname
Peng Wu [Wed, 20 Mar 2013 09:29:07 +0000 (17:29 +0800)]
bump soname

11 years agofixes novel_types.h
Peng Wu [Wed, 20 Mar 2013 08:30:16 +0000 (16:30 +0800)]
fixes novel_types.h

11 years agobump version 0.9.91
Peng Wu [Mon, 18 Mar 2013 06:53:40 +0000 (14:53 +0800)]
bump version 0.9.91

11 years agobump version 0.8.93 0.8.93
Peng Wu [Thu, 14 Mar 2013 05:46:59 +0000 (13:46 +0800)]
bump version 0.8.93

11 years agore-factor pinyin_custom2.h
Peng Wu [Thu, 14 Mar 2013 05:41:31 +0000 (13:41 +0800)]
re-factor pinyin_custom2.h

11 years agoadd back pinyin_clear_constraint
Peng Wu [Wed, 13 Mar 2013 03:44:21 +0000 (11:44 +0800)]
add back pinyin_clear_constraint

11 years agofixes pinyin.h
Peng Wu [Tue, 12 Mar 2013 05:44:35 +0000 (13:44 +0800)]
fixes pinyin.h

11 years agouse model5.text.tar.gz 0.8.92
Peng Wu [Thu, 7 Mar 2013 06:20:40 +0000 (14:20 +0800)]
use model5.text.tar.gz

11 years agoupdate lambda
Peng Wu [Thu, 7 Mar 2013 06:19:19 +0000 (14:19 +0800)]
update lambda

11 years agobump version 0.8.92
Peng Wu [Wed, 6 Mar 2013 10:17:55 +0000 (18:17 +0800)]
bump version 0.8.92

11 years agouse model4.text.tar.gz 0.8.91
Peng Wu [Mon, 4 Mar 2013 04:16:05 +0000 (12:16 +0800)]
use model4.text.tar.gz

11 years agoupdate lambda
Peng Wu [Mon, 4 Mar 2013 03:11:02 +0000 (11:11 +0800)]
update lambda

11 years agofixes pinyin_iterator_add_phrase
Peng Wu [Mon, 4 Mar 2013 03:07:43 +0000 (11:07 +0800)]
fixes pinyin_iterator_add_phrase

11 years agoupdate binary file format version
Peng Wu [Fri, 1 Mar 2013 10:38:23 +0000 (18:38 +0800)]
update binary file format version

as gb_char.table and gbk_char.table has been updated.

11 years agofixes cmake url
Peng Wu [Fri, 1 Mar 2013 09:25:46 +0000 (17:25 +0800)]
fixes cmake url

11 years agofixes download url
Peng Wu [Fri, 1 Mar 2013 09:03:46 +0000 (17:03 +0800)]
fixes download url

11 years agofixes check_format
Peng Wu [Thu, 28 Feb 2013 04:32:46 +0000 (12:32 +0800)]
fixes check_format

11 years agoupdate lambda parameter
Peng Wu [Wed, 27 Feb 2013 03:43:31 +0000 (11:43 +0800)]
update lambda parameter

11 years agoupdate factor
Peng Wu [Wed, 27 Feb 2013 02:45:01 +0000 (10:45 +0800)]
update factor

11 years agoupdate comments
Peng Wu [Mon, 25 Feb 2013 05:55:43 +0000 (13:55 +0800)]
update comments

11 years agofixes gen_unigram.cpp
Peng Wu [Fri, 22 Feb 2013 03:17:58 +0000 (11:17 +0800)]
fixes gen_unigram.cpp

11 years agore-factor tables
Peng Wu [Thu, 21 Feb 2013 10:16:12 +0000 (18:16 +0800)]
re-factor tables

11 years agowrite pinyin_get_pinyin_strings
Peng Wu [Thu, 21 Feb 2013 05:14:55 +0000 (13:14 +0800)]
write pinyin_get_pinyin_strings

11 years agoupdate parser table
Peng Wu [Thu, 21 Feb 2013 03:25:52 +0000 (11:25 +0800)]
update parser table

11 years agoadd get_shengmu/yunmu_string
Peng Wu [Thu, 21 Feb 2013 03:23:21 +0000 (11:23 +0800)]
add get_shengmu/yunmu_string

11 years agoadd shengmu and yunmu to content_table
Peng Wu [Thu, 21 Feb 2013 03:10:46 +0000 (11:10 +0800)]
add shengmu and yunmu to content_table

11 years agoimproves automake
Peng Wu [Tue, 19 Feb 2013 07:44:36 +0000 (15:44 +0800)]
improves automake

11 years agoadd save_dictionary
Peng Wu [Tue, 19 Feb 2013 07:27:46 +0000 (15:27 +0800)]
add save_dictionary

11 years agoupdate automake
Peng Wu [Tue, 19 Feb 2013 06:29:28 +0000 (14:29 +0800)]
update automake

11 years agoadd assert
Peng Wu [Tue, 19 Feb 2013 05:49:08 +0000 (13:49 +0800)]
add assert

11 years agoadd m_dict_index
Peng Wu [Tue, 19 Feb 2013 05:39:01 +0000 (13:39 +0800)]
add m_dict_index

11 years agoadd dictionary support
Peng Wu [Tue, 19 Feb 2013 05:27:38 +0000 (13:27 +0800)]
add dictionary support

11 years agoadd new tables
Peng Wu [Tue, 19 Feb 2013 05:07:08 +0000 (13:07 +0800)]
add new tables

11 years agoadd enum PHRASE_INDEX_LIBRARIES
Peng Wu [Tue, 19 Feb 2013 04:54:35 +0000 (12:54 +0800)]
add enum PHRASE_INDEX_LIBRARIES

11 years agofixes crash
Peng Wu [Mon, 18 Feb 2013 06:36:13 +0000 (14:36 +0800)]
fixes crash

11 years agoFixes issue reported by fundawang:
Peng Wu [Sun, 17 Feb 2013 09:28:43 +0000 (17:28 +0800)]
Fixes issue reported by fundawang:
https://github.com/libpinyin/libpinyin/issues/33

merge libpinyin-0.8.0-link.patch.

11 years agomove data files to libdir
Peng Wu [Sat, 16 Feb 2013 03:40:23 +0000 (11:40 +0800)]
move data files to libdir

11 years agofixes typo
Peng Wu [Tue, 5 Feb 2013 03:41:37 +0000 (11:41 +0800)]
fixes typo

11 years agore-factor load/save
Peng Wu [Mon, 4 Feb 2013 10:11:41 +0000 (18:11 +0800)]
re-factor load/save

11 years agoadd mmap support
Peng Wu [Mon, 4 Feb 2013 09:39:18 +0000 (17:39 +0800)]
add mmap support

11 years agoadd back ng
Peng Wu [Mon, 4 Feb 2013 06:01:40 +0000 (14:01 +0800)]
add back ng

11 years agofixes gen_extra_enter
Peng Wu [Fri, 1 Feb 2013 06:08:57 +0000 (14:08 +0800)]
fixes gen_extra_enter

11 years agoupdate ngseg
Peng Wu [Fri, 1 Feb 2013 04:38:27 +0000 (12:38 +0800)]
update ngseg

11 years agoupdate spseg
Peng Wu [Fri, 1 Feb 2013 04:27:46 +0000 (12:27 +0800)]
update spseg

11 years agoupdate download url
Peng Wu [Wed, 30 Jan 2013 02:52:12 +0000 (10:52 +0800)]
update download url

11 years agofixes incomplete pinyin
Peng Wu [Fri, 25 Jan 2013 04:16:19 +0000 (12:16 +0800)]
fixes incomplete pinyin

11 years agoremove genpinyins.awk
Peng Wu [Mon, 14 Jan 2013 07:15:22 +0000 (15:15 +0800)]
remove genpinyins.awk

11 years agocode re-factor
Peng Wu [Mon, 14 Jan 2013 07:15:05 +0000 (15:15 +0800)]
code re-factor

11 years agowrite genpinyins.py
Peng Wu [Mon, 14 Jan 2013 07:09:18 +0000 (15:09 +0800)]
write genpinyins.py

11 years agocode re-factor
Peng Wu [Mon, 14 Jan 2013 05:55:00 +0000 (13:55 +0800)]
code re-factor

11 years agoclean up configure.ac
Peng Wu [Mon, 31 Dec 2012 02:54:30 +0000 (10:54 +0800)]
clean up configure.ac

11 years agofixes autogen.sh
Peng Wu [Tue, 18 Dec 2012 03:20:25 +0000 (11:20 +0800)]
fixes autogen.sh

11 years agoa safe guard for chewing
Peng Wu [Tue, 11 Dec 2012 06:15:49 +0000 (14:15 +0800)]
a safe guard for chewing

11 years agofixes pinyin_translate_token
Peng Wu [Wed, 5 Dec 2012 03:35:17 +0000 (11:35 +0800)]
fixes pinyin_translate_token

11 years agoremove pinyin_get_pinyins_from_token
Peng Wu [Wed, 5 Dec 2012 03:07:53 +0000 (11:07 +0800)]
remove pinyin_get_pinyins_from_token

11 years agoremove pinyin_translate_token
Peng Wu [Wed, 5 Dec 2012 03:05:05 +0000 (11:05 +0800)]
remove pinyin_translate_token

11 years agoremove pinyin_clear_constraint*
Peng Wu [Wed, 5 Dec 2012 03:01:27 +0000 (11:01 +0800)]
remove pinyin_clear_constraint*

11 years agoadd comments
Peng Wu [Tue, 4 Dec 2012 05:01:01 +0000 (13:01 +0800)]
add comments

11 years agowrite pinyin_token_*
Peng Wu [Tue, 4 Dec 2012 03:05:33 +0000 (11:05 +0800)]
write pinyin_token_*

11 years agoadd comments
Peng Wu [Tue, 4 Dec 2012 02:10:02 +0000 (10:10 +0800)]
add comments

11 years agowrite pinyin_get_chewing/pinyin_string
Peng Wu [Tue, 4 Dec 2012 02:04:09 +0000 (10:04 +0800)]
write pinyin_get_chewing/pinyin_string

11 years agoadd test cases for pinyin_mask_out
Peng Wu [Mon, 3 Dec 2012 04:47:51 +0000 (12:47 +0800)]
add test cases for pinyin_mask_out

11 years agoadd mask out test cases to ngram
Peng Wu [Thu, 29 Nov 2012 06:36:31 +0000 (14:36 +0800)]
add mask out test cases to ngram

11 years agoadd mask out test cases to chewing/pharse table
Peng Wu [Thu, 29 Nov 2012 06:35:08 +0000 (14:35 +0800)]
add mask out test cases to chewing/pharse table

11 years agofixes a typo
Peng Wu [Wed, 28 Nov 2012 02:50:35 +0000 (10:50 +0800)]
fixes a typo

11 years agoadd const modifiers
Peng Wu [Wed, 28 Nov 2012 02:24:10 +0000 (10:24 +0800)]
add const modifiers

11 years agoindent phrase_index.cpp
Peng Wu [Mon, 26 Nov 2012 04:26:32 +0000 (12:26 +0800)]
indent phrase_index.cpp

11 years agoadd license
Peng Wu [Mon, 19 Nov 2012 03:35:34 +0000 (11:35 +0800)]
add license

11 years agofixes constraints array
Peng Wu [Thu, 15 Nov 2012 03:44:37 +0000 (11:44 +0800)]
fixes constraints array

11 years agofixes poke the next constraint
Peng Wu [Wed, 14 Nov 2012 08:10:32 +0000 (16:10 +0800)]
fixes poke the next constraint

11 years agofixes one step constraint in get_best_match
Peng Wu [Wed, 14 Nov 2012 07:31:11 +0000 (15:31 +0800)]
fixes one step constraint in get_best_match

11 years agomark format version as 0.8.0
Peng Wu [Mon, 12 Nov 2012 06:36:40 +0000 (14:36 +0800)]
mark format version as 0.8.0

11 years agowrite pinyin_mask_out
Peng Wu [Mon, 12 Nov 2012 06:06:06 +0000 (14:06 +0800)]
write pinyin_mask_out

11 years agowrite mask out for facade tables
Peng Wu [Mon, 12 Nov 2012 05:27:12 +0000 (13:27 +0800)]
write mask out for facade tables

11 years agowrite mask out for chewing large table
Peng Wu [Thu, 8 Nov 2012 04:14:49 +0000 (12:14 +0800)]
write mask out for chewing large table

11 years agowrite mask out for phrase large table2
Peng Wu [Wed, 7 Nov 2012 05:51:36 +0000 (13:51 +0800)]
write mask out for phrase large table2

11 years agofixes pinyin_load_phrase_library
Peng Wu [Wed, 7 Nov 2012 05:05:48 +0000 (13:05 +0800)]
fixes pinyin_load_phrase_library

11 years agowrite remove index
Peng Wu [Tue, 6 Nov 2012 03:42:15 +0000 (11:42 +0800)]
write remove index

11 years agore-factor remove index in progress
Peng Wu [Tue, 6 Nov 2012 03:12:19 +0000 (11:12 +0800)]
re-factor remove index in progress

11 years agowrite get length
Peng Wu [Mon, 5 Nov 2012 05:55:34 +0000 (13:55 +0800)]
write get length

11 years agowrite get length in progress
Peng Wu [Mon, 5 Nov 2012 05:41:01 +0000 (13:41 +0800)]
write get length in progress

11 years agoadd comments
Peng Wu [Wed, 31 Oct 2012 05:23:28 +0000 (13:23 +0800)]
add comments

11 years agowrite Bigram::mask_out
Peng Wu [Tue, 30 Oct 2012 09:33:08 +0000 (17:33 +0800)]
write Bigram::mask_out

11 years agowrite SingleGram::mask_out
Peng Wu [Tue, 30 Oct 2012 08:18:21 +0000 (16:18 +0800)]
write SingleGram::mask_out

11 years agowrite mask out method
Peng Wu [Fri, 26 Oct 2012 06:49:11 +0000 (14:49 +0800)]
write mask out method

11 years agowrite FacadePhraseIndex::merge_with_mask
Peng Wu [Fri, 26 Oct 2012 06:15:23 +0000 (14:15 +0800)]
write FacadePhraseIndex::merge_with_mask

11 years agore-factor phrase index
Peng Wu [Fri, 26 Oct 2012 04:06:43 +0000 (12:06 +0800)]
re-factor phrase index

11 years agowrite mask_out_phrase_index_logger
Peng Wu [Thu, 25 Oct 2012 07:09:40 +0000 (15:09 +0800)]
write mask_out_phrase_index_logger

11 years agomove back get_first_token
Peng Wu [Mon, 22 Oct 2012 08:31:42 +0000 (16:31 +0800)]
move back get_first_token

11 years agofixes utils helper
Peng Wu [Mon, 22 Oct 2012 04:16:37 +0000 (12:16 +0800)]
fixes utils helper

11 years agorename evals.text to evals2.text
Peng Wu [Mon, 22 Oct 2012 03:31:17 +0000 (11:31 +0800)]
rename evals.text to evals2.text

11 years agoupdate cmake
Peng Wu [Mon, 22 Oct 2012 02:36:03 +0000 (10:36 +0800)]
update cmake

11 years agomove get_first_token to spseg
Peng Wu [Sat, 20 Oct 2012 08:26:02 +0000 (16:26 +0800)]
move get_first_token to spseg

11 years agorefine reduce_tokens
Peng Wu [Fri, 19 Oct 2012 08:11:47 +0000 (16:11 +0800)]
refine reduce_tokens

11 years agoupdate pinyin_iterator_add_phrase
Peng Wu [Fri, 19 Oct 2012 07:44:41 +0000 (15:44 +0800)]
update pinyin_iterator_add_phrase

11 years agoupdate pinyin_guess_sentence_with_prefix
Peng Wu [Fri, 19 Oct 2012 07:16:10 +0000 (15:16 +0800)]
update pinyin_guess_sentence_with_prefix

11 years agorename pinyin_lookup_token to pinyin_lookup_tokens
Peng Wu [Fri, 19 Oct 2012 07:04:30 +0000 (15:04 +0800)]
rename pinyin_lookup_token to pinyin_lookup_tokens

11 years agowrite reduce_tokens
Peng Wu [Fri, 19 Oct 2012 07:00:17 +0000 (15:00 +0800)]
write reduce_tokens

11 years agofixes utils helper
Peng Wu [Fri, 19 Oct 2012 05:44:33 +0000 (13:44 +0800)]
fixes utils helper